Ruby quaker moth caterpillar (Orthosia rubescens), #10487

Reveler Conservation Area

An attractive caterpillar found on a buckthorn shrub. According to images on Bug Guide, this caterpillar varies widely and wildly in colour and pattern. The caterpillars feed on a variety of trees including plum, maple, and oak.
